web3.0

历史回顾 web1.0 读 用户是单纯的内容消费者,内容由网站提供,网站让你看什么,你就看什么。用户没有产出内容,就像看报纸一样。 例如:新闻门户网站。 web2.0 读+写 用户是内容的生产者,网站只是一个向用户提供服务的平台。此时用户虽然产出内容但内容本质还是归平台所有。2.0的互联网只是娱乐、工作、学习的工具。 例如:抖音、微信、b站。 以抖音为例,在web2.0时代用户创造小视频,抖音平台通过视频获得收益,并向用户发放一定(保证用户不跑路情况下的最少)的收益。 在web2.0时代平台为王,用户要像产出获得收入只能向平台打工,或者自己成为平台。 所以web2.0的互联网创业途径也千篇一律,烧钱,熬死对手,一家独大,成为平台。 web3.0 读+写+拥有 在web3.0的时代用户将完全生活与互联网中,是生活的一部分。 互联网不仅提供服务,还是一个生活空间,人们的一部分生活可以在网上完成,在互联网中娱乐、工作、学习、消费、交际,创造价值,价值被所有人认可,拥有属于自己而非平台的资产。 以抖音为例,在web3.0时代用户可以向抖音授权自己创造的视频nft,视频收益会按照智能合约公开透明智能执行,发放给用户收益。 特征 数字资产 用户产出内容完全归用户所有,属于用户的数字资产。比如你是up主,创作的视频都是你的资产,你可以授权给a站,b站,c站。 在b站上授权你的视频创造的收入直接打进你的数字钱包 去美团点外卖也直接在钱包扣除。 买入的nft(游戏装备、电影、音乐等等)也都存入钱包,并可以交易。 只有一个账号(钱包) 不再像当前在各个平台都有一个账户。web3.0时代只有一个账户(钱包),你的资产,货币都在上面。 安全可信 没有人能关停它、串改它。大家都能认可的信用背书,使数字资产的价值受到保障。 去中心化 去中心不属于某一巨头。天然的基础设施。 区块链是web3.0天然的基础设施 区块链是一种防篡改、可追溯、共享的分布式账本技术。 web3.0是区块链的应用。 现在主要存在一些基于以太坊开发的web3.0应用。 特点 公开透明 中心化的情况下,因为银行保证了你账本的真实性,所以无需公开透明;但没有银行时,只有允许账本公开透明,才能使得卖家知道买家账上是否有足够的钱来支付款项 可供所有人查询并对账 中心化的情况下,银行保证了你账本是真实的;但没有银行时,只有允许其他人都可以查询且对账,才能确保买家账本的真实性,否则买家可能虚报自己的账本 记账权力是公平且安全的 记账权利是指谁可以有权利修改账本,中心化的情况下,银行只有在你存款了后才会在你的账本上记账,只有银行才有记账权利,但在没有银行时,谁有权利记账呢? 必须保证修改账本的权利是公平且安全的,否则任何人都可以随意篡改自己的账本,例如自己给自己账本上+1亿元 记录了所有人已确认交易记录的 已确认交易是为了避免“双重交易”,如果某笔交易没有被确认却被记账了,会导致账本余额数量对不上。例如A账本有1.5万元,需要给B支付1万元,指令已发出但后面交易取消, 如果此时依然记账,A账本就只有0.5万元,是错误的。中心化的情况下,取消交易后银行会调整账本,但没有银行时,谁有权利调整呢? 智能合约 传统合约的数字化版本。目的是提供优于传统合约的安全方法,并减少与合约相关的其他交易成本。 本质就是一个存放在区块链上读写区块的程序。 以太坊与比特币区别 比特币...

July 22, 2022 · 1 min · zakudriver

Hello_World

Power by Hugo 现在,该博客改由 Hugo 强力驱动啦! Hugo 是一个 golang 编写的静态网页生成器。同类型工具还有使用 node 编写的 Hexo。 Hugo的优点 - 快 基于 golang 编写的 - 简单 不仅使用简单,甚至自己写主题也很简单。 - 支持org格式! (优秀) hexo, jekyll 等同类工具大多只支持 markdown. 而 hugo 支持 org 这一仅在 emacs 上有的文档格式,感动~ 但不会直接用org来发布~ 目前支持程度远没有 markdown 格式好。因为 org 在 emacs 上原生支持太好,又不像 md 这样通用导致其他平台支持程度不是很高。好在可以使用 emacs 插件把 org 转成 md,虽然还是会丢失一些 org 的特性。 Org -> Markdown Emacs 的 ox-hugo 安装 (use-package ox-hugo :after ox) 使用 需要在org文档元数据上标明hugo博客的根目录 HUGO_BASE_DIR 和生成文档的目标目录 HUGO_SECTION...

January 11, 2020 · 1 min · zakudriver